Trust Wallet(トラストウォレット)のカスタムネットワーク設定ガイド
本ガイドは、Trust Wallet(トラストウォレット)を使用しているユーザー向けに、カスタムネットワークの設定方法について詳細かつ専門的に解説します。Trust Walletは、ビットコインをはじめとする多数の暗号資産(仮想通貨)を安全に管理できるマルチチェーンウォレットとして世界的に広く利用されています。特に、開発者や高度なユーザーにとって重要な機能である「カスタムネットワーク」の設定は、独自のブロックチェーン環境やプライベートネットワークへのアクセスを可能にします。本記事では、その設定手順、注意点、および実用的な活用例までを網羅的にご説明いたします。
1. カスタムネットワークとは何か?
カスタムネットワークとは、標準で提供されている主要なブロックチェーン(例:Ethereum、Binance Smart Chain、Polygonなど)以外の、ユーザーが独自に追加するネットワークのことを指します。これにより、以下のような目的が達成できます:
- プライベートネットワークやテストネットへの接続
- 企業や団体が独自に構築したブロックチェーンへのアクセス
- 特定のスマートコントラクトプラットフォームの利用
- 新規プロジェクトやイニシアチブへの早期参加
この機能は、技術的知識を持つユーザーにとって極めて有用であり、開発環境やプロトタイプ検証においても不可欠です。
2. Trust Walletにおけるカスタムネットワークの利点
Trust Walletは、ユーザーインターフェースの簡潔さとセキュリティの高さを兼ね備えていますが、同時にカスタムネットワークのサポートにより、より柔軟な運用が可能です。主な利点は以下の通りです:
- 多様なブロックチェーン対応:EVM互換ネットワーク(Ethereum Virtual Machine)をベースとするすべてのチェーンに対応可能。
- 安全性の確保:ネットワークの追加時に公式情報を確認することで、フィッシングや悪意あるネットワークへの誤接続を回避。
- 迅速な展開:新しいプロジェクトのローンチ前にウォレット上でテストを行うことが可能。
- 開発者支援:スマートコントラクトのデプロイやテスト、DAOの参加など、開発活動の基盤となる機能。
3. カスタムネットワークの設定手順(Trust Walletアプリ内)
以下のステップに従って、Trust Walletでカスタムネットワークを追加してください。本手順はAndroidおよびiOS両方の最新バージョンでの動作を前提としています。
3.1. アプリの起動とウォレット選択
- Trust Walletアプリをスマートフォンにインストール済みの状態で起動します。
- 複数のウォレットがある場合は、カスタムネットワークを追加したいウォレットを選択します。
3.2. ネットワーク設定画面へ移動
- ホーム画面から右上にある「+」アイコンをタップします。
- 「Networks」または「Chain」メニューを表示します。
- 「Add Network」または「Custom Network」を選択します。
3.3. 必要なネットワーク情報の入力
以下の情報を正確に入力してください。誤った情報は、送金失敗や資金損失の原因となります。
| 項目 | 説明 | 例 |
|---|---|---|
| Network Name | ネットワークの名前(任意) | MyTestNet |
| RPC URL | ノードのエンドポイント(HTTPS必須) | https://rpc.mytestnet.com |
| Chain ID | ネットワークの識別子(整数) | 1337 |
| Symbol | トークン記号(例:ETH、BNBなど) | MTN |
| Block Explorer URL | ブロックエクスプローラーのリンク(任意) | https://explorer.mytestnet.com |
※ RPC URLには、信頼できるソースからの情報を使用してください。第三者の提供する未検証のエンドポイントはリスクを伴います。
3.4. 設定の保存と確認
- すべての項目を入力したら、「Save」ボタンをタップして保存します。
- 保存後、ウォレットのメイン画面に戻り、新しく追加されたネットワークがリストに表示されているか確認します。
- 必要に応じて、トークンの追加も行います(「Add Token」から)。
4. カスタムネットワークの使用例
4.1. テストネットでのスマートコントラクト開発
開発者は、Ropsten、Goerli、SepoliaなどのEthereumテストネットをローカル開発環境で利用することが多いです。Trust Walletにこれらのネットワークをカスタム追加することで、スマートコントラクトのデプロイやテスト用トークンの受け取り、インタラクションの確認が可能になります。
4.2. 企業向けプライベートチェーンの運用
一部の企業や金融機関では、内部用途向けにプライベートブロックチェーンを構築しています。こうしたネットワークに対して、従業員が所有するTrust Walletを設定し、社内決済やデータ管理に利用することがあります。この場合、完全に閉鎖されたネットワーク環境が保たれるため、外部との情報流出リスクが低減されます。
4.3. クロスチェーンプロジェクトへの参加
新しいブロックチェーンプロジェクトが立ち上がると、初期段階で「カスタムネットワーク」として公開されることがあります。ユーザーは、公式サイトやドキュメントから必要な情報を取得し、Trust Walletに追加することで、プロジェクトの初期トークン分配(airdrop)やガバナンス投票に参加できます。
5. 注意点とセキュリティガイドライン
カスタムネットワークの設定は非常に便利ですが、誤操作や不正情報の入力によって重大な損失につながる可能性があります。以下の点に十分注意してください。
- 公式情報の確認:ネットワークの設定情報は、公式ウェブサイトや開発者のリポジトリから入手してください。サードパーティのブログやSNSの情報は信頼性に欠ける場合があります。
- RPC URLの安全性:HTTPではなく、HTTPSで始まるエンドポイントのみを指定してください。また、自前でホスティングするノードを利用する場合は、セキュアな環境を確保しましょう。
- Chain IDの正確性:間違ったChain IDを設定すると、送金先が異なるネットワークになり、資金が失われる恐れがあります。
- 不要なネットワークは削除:長期間使わないカスタムネットワークは、不要なリスクを抱えることになるため、設定画面から削除することを推奨します。
- バックアップの実施:ウォレットのシードフレーズは必ず紙や物理メディアに保管し、万が一の際に復元できるようにしてください。
6. サポートとトラブルシューティング
カスタムネットワークの設定中に問題が生じた場合、以下の対処法を試してください。
- ネットワークが表示されない:アプリの再起動や、ネットワーク情報の再入力を行ってください。また、インターネット接続の確認も必要です。
- 送金が失敗する:Chain IDやRPC URLの誤り、またはネットワークのメンテナンス中である可能性があります。公式情報と照合し、適切なネットワークを選択してください。
- トークンが表示されない:カスタムネットワークに追加されたトークンは、手動で「Add Token」から登録する必要があります。正しいトークンアドレスを入力してください。
- エラー表示が出る:Trust Walletの最新バージョンに更新していない場合、一部のネットワークに対応できないことがあります。App StoreやGoogle Playから最新版をインストールしてください。
7. まとめ
Trust Walletのカスタムネットワーク設定は、ユーザーが自由にブロックチェーン環境を拡張するための強力なツールです。これにより、テストネットの利用、プライベートチェーンへのアクセス、新興プロジェクトへの早期参加といった高度な運用が可能になります。しかし、その一方で、情報の正確性やセキュリティの確保が極めて重要です。誤ったネットワーク設定は、資金の永久的な喪失を引き起こす可能性があるため、常に公式情報に基づき慎重に操作を行うべきです。
本ガイドを通じて、カスタムネットワークの設定方法、実用例、そしてリスク管理のポイントを体系的に理解いただけたことと思います。高度なユーザーであれば、この機能を活用することで、自身のデジタル資産の管理範囲を大幅に拡大できます。また、開発者やプロジェクト運営者にとっては、ユーザーとの接点を増やすための重要な手段ともなります。
最後に、信頼できる情報源を常に確認し、安全な運用を心がけてください。Trust Walletは、あなたのブロックチェーンライフを支える信頼できるパートナーです。カスタムネットワークの設定を活用し、未来のデジタル経済の創造に貢献しましょう。
【最終更新日】2024年4月